Core Insights - Caterpillar Inc. and its employees have pledged over $15.2 million to the United Way for the 2024-2025 campaign, marking a record-breaking amount for the third consecutive year [1][3] - The campaign saw an increase from $14.8 million in 2023 to $15.2 million in 2024, reflecting the generosity of employees and retirees [3] - Caterpillar Foundation's Volunteer Service Match Program recorded over 14,500 volunteer hours, generating additional matching funds for charities [2] Company Contributions - The Caterpillar Foundation has contributed nearly $935 million since its inception in 1952, focusing on building resilient communities [7] - Caterpillar's annual campaign supports 528 United Way chapters globally, where employees live and work [5] - The company is part of the United Way's Global Corporate Leadership Program, which includes 86 corporate partners raising over $1 billion annually [5] Historical Context - The United Way has been the sole annual solicitation for funds from Caterpillar employees and retirees for over 70 years [4] - Since 2000, the annual campaign has raised more than $236 million [4] Company Overview - Caterpillar Inc. reported sales and revenues of $67.1 billion in 2023, making it the world's leading manufacturer in construction and mining equipment [6] - The company operates through three primary segments: Construction Industries, Resource Industries, and Energy & Transportation [6]
